摘要: 有关苛责式领导的研究文献绝大部分都证明苛责是有害的,或者只从其有害的方面进行研究。然而,一般而言,大多数行为都有双重性,苛责带来的并非全部都是负面的效果,领导者对下属的苛责甚至责骂对组织绩效在特定的情况下以及相对较长的时间段可能有积极的影响。换言之,责骂作为一种“坏行为”,在当时当地无疑是破坏性的,然而它对追随者的长远影响和对组织绩效的长远影响则有待深入研究。事实上,事业导向的苛责式领导是存在的。事业导向的苛责式领导在其领导魅力与能力配合下,往往能得到多数下属的理解与支持,长期来看,还能形成一批坚定的追随者,从而带领组织取得极好的绩效。
Abstract: The vast majority of research literature on blame leadership has shown that blame is harmful, or it has been studied only in its harmful aspects. However, in general, most behaviors are dual in nature. Not all blame brings negative effects. The blame and even scolding of leaders by their subordinates on the performance of the organization may be in specific circumstances and for a relatively long period of time have a positive impact. In other words, scolding was a kind of “bad behavior” that was undoubtedly destructive at the time. However, its long-term effects on followers and long-term effects on organizational performance need to be further studied. In fact, career-oriented blame leadership exists. Career-oriented blame leaders, with their leadership charisma and ability, often get the understanding and support of most subordinates. In the long run, they can also form a group of firm followers, leading the organization to achieve excellent performance.
